hi all - i've got a gas wall heater (flues into a chimney) which doesn't seem to be firing at it's maximum.

When u turn it onto full power all 4 of the white 'burners' should light up. My heater seems to be ok when you turn it upto half power, 2 of the burners light up ok- but when i turn it up any higher the flame only increases slightly & I don't feel any increase in heat either.

Also sometimes the ignition doesn't seem to work in the morning, but i can always eventually get it to work.

Any ideas? Thanks in advance

Does it have a restrictor elbow on the gas supply to it, a chrome (normally) elbow with a screw in the top of it, if so the maintenance screw which is under the top cap sealing screw may have wound itself down and be restricting the gas supply to the fire.
